+/*
+ * Caller must hold MCG table semaphore.  gid and mgm parameters must
+ * be properly aligned for command interface.
+ *
+ *  Returns 0 unless a firmware command error occurs.
+ *
+ * If GID is found in MGM or MGM is empty, *index = *hash, *prev = -1
+ * and *mgm holds MGM entry.
+ *
+ * if GID is found in AMGM, *index = index in AMGM, *prev = index of
+ * previous entry in hash chain and *mgm holds AMGM entry.
+ *
+ * If no AMGM exists for given gid, *index = -1, *prev = index of last
+ * entry in hash chain and *mgm holds end of hash chain.
+ */
+static int find_mgm(struct mlx4_dev *dev,
+                   u8 *gid, struct mlx4_cmd_mailbox *mgm_mailbox,
+                   u16 *hash, int *prev, int *index)
+{
+       struct mlx4_cmd_mailbox *mailbox;
+       struct mlx4_mgm *mgm = mgm_mailbox->buf;
+       u8 *mgid;
+       int err;
+
+       mailbox = mlx4_alloc_cmd_mailbox(dev);
+       if (IS_ERR(mailbox))
+               return -ENOMEM;
+       mgid = mailbox->buf;
+
+       memcpy(mgid, gid, 16);
+
+       err = mlx4_MGID_HASH(dev, mailbox, hash);
+       mlx4_free_cmd_mailbox(dev, mailbox);
+       if (err)
+               return err;
+
+       if (0)
+               mlx4_dbg(dev, "Hash for %04x:%04x:%04x:%04x:"
+                         "%04x:%04x:%04x:%04x is %04x\n",
+                         be16_to_cpu(((__be16 *) gid)[0]),
+                         be16_to_cpu(((__be16 *) gid)[1]),
+                         be16_to_cpu(((__be16 *) gid)[2]),
+                         be16_to_cpu(((__be16 *) gid)[3]),
+                         be16_to_cpu(((__be16 *) gid)[4]),
+                         be16_to_cpu(((__be16 *) gid)[5]),
+                         be16_to_cpu(((__be16 *) gid)[6]),
+                         be16_to_cpu(((__be16 *) gid)[7]),
+                         *hash);
+
+       *index = *hash;
+       *prev  = -1;
+
+       do {
+               err = mlx4_READ_MCG(dev, *index, mgm_mailbox);
+               if (err)
+                       return err;
+
+               if (!memcmp(mgm->gid, zero_gid, 16)) {
+                       if (*index != *hash) {
+                               mlx4_err(dev, "Found zero MGID in AMGM.\n");
+                               err = -EINVAL;
+                       }
+                       return err;
+               }
+
+               if (!memcmp(mgm->gid, gid, 16))
+                       return err;
+
+               *prev = *index;
+               *index = be32_to_cpu(mgm->next_gid_index) >> 6;
+       } while (*index);
+
+       *index = -1;
+       return err;
+}

+int mlx4_multicast_attach(struct mlx4_dev *dev, struct mlx4_qp *qp, u8 gid[16])
+{
+       struct mlx4_priv *priv = mlx4_priv(dev);
+       struct mlx4_cmd_mailbox *mailbox;
+       struct mlx4_mgm *mgm;
+       u32 members_count;
+       u16 hash;
+       int index, prev;
+       int link = 0;
+       int i;
+       int err;
+
+       mailbox = mlx4_alloc_cmd_mailbox(dev);
+       if (IS_ERR(mailbox))
+               return PTR_ERR(mailbox);
+       mgm = mailbox->buf;
+
+       mutex_lock(&priv->mcg_table.mutex);
+
+       err = find_mgm(dev, gid, mailbox, &hash, &prev, &index);
+       if (err)
+               goto out;
+
+       if (index != -1) {
+               if (!memcmp(mgm->gid, zero_gid, 16))
+                       memcpy(mgm->gid, gid, 16);
+       } else {
+               link = 1;
+
+               index = mlx4_bitmap_alloc(&priv->mcg_table.bitmap);
+               if (index == -1) {
+                       mlx4_err(dev, "No AMGM entries left\n");
+                       err = -ENOMEM;
+                       goto out;
+               }
+               index += dev->caps.num_mgms;
+
+               err = mlx4_READ_MCG(dev, index, mailbox);
+               if (err)
+                       goto out;
+
+               memset(mgm, 0, sizeof *mgm);
+               memcpy(mgm->gid, gid, 16);
+       }
+
+       members_count = be32_to_cpu(mgm->members_count);
+       if (members_count == MLX4_QP_PER_MGM) {
+               mlx4_err(dev, "MGM at index %x is full.\n", index);
+               err = -ENOMEM;
+               goto out;
+       }
+
+       for (i = 0; i < members_count; ++i)
+               if (mgm->qp[i] == cpu_to_be32(qp->qpn)) {
+                       mlx4_dbg(dev, "QP %06x already a member of MGM\n", qp->qpn);
+                       err = 0;
+                       goto out;
+               }
+
+       mgm->qp[members_count++] = cpu_to_be32(qp->qpn);
+       mgm->members_count       = cpu_to_be32(members_count);
+
+       err = mlx4_WRITE_MCG(dev, index, mailbox);
+       if (err)
+               goto out;
+
+       if (!link)
+               goto out;
+
+       err = mlx4_READ_MCG(dev, prev, mailbox);
+       if (err)
+               goto out;
+
+       mgm->next_gid_index = cpu_to_be32(index << 6);
+
+       err = mlx4_WRITE_MCG(dev, prev, mailbox);
+       if (err)
+               goto out;
+
+out:
+       if (err && link && index != -1) {
+               if (index < dev->caps.num_mgms)
+                       mlx4_warn(dev, "Got AMGM index %d < %d",
+                                 index, dev->caps.num_mgms);
+               else
+                       mlx4_bitmap_free(&priv->mcg_table.bitmap,
+                                        index - dev->caps.num_mgms);
+       }
+       mutex_unlock(&priv->mcg_table.mutex);
+
+       mlx4_free_cmd_mailbox(dev, mailbox);
+       return err;
+}
+EXPORT_SYMBOL_GPL(mlx4_multicast_attach);

+int mlx4_multicast_detach(struct mlx4_dev *dev, struct mlx4_qp *qp, u8 gid[16])
+{
+       struct mlx4_priv *priv = mlx4_priv(dev);
+       struct mlx4_cmd_mailbox *mailbox;
+       struct mlx4_mgm *mgm;
+       u32 members_count;
+       u16 hash;
+       int prev, index;
+       int i, loc;
+       int err;
+
+       mailbox = mlx4_alloc_cmd_mailbox(dev);
+       if (IS_ERR(mailbox))
+               return PTR_ERR(mailbox);
+       mgm = mailbox->buf;
+
+       mutex_lock(&priv->mcg_table.mutex);
+
+       err = find_mgm(dev, gid, mailbox, &hash, &prev, &index);
+       if (err)
+               goto out;
+
+       if (index == -1) {
+               mlx4_err(dev, "MGID %04x:%04x:%04x:%04x:%04x:%04x:%04x:%04x "
+                         "not found\n",
+                         be16_to_cpu(((__be16 *) gid)[0]),
+                         be16_to_cpu(((__be16 *) gid)[1]),
+                         be16_to_cpu(((__be16 *) gid)[2]),
+                         be16_to_cpu(((__be16 *) gid)[3]),
+                         be16_to_cpu(((__be16 *) gid)[4]),
+                         be16_to_cpu(((__be16 *) gid)[5]),
+                         be16_to_cpu(((__be16 *) gid)[6]),
+                         be16_to_cpu(((__be16 *) gid)[7]));
+               err = -EINVAL;
+               goto out;
+       }
+
+       members_count = be32_to_cpu(mgm->members_count);
+       for (loc = -1, i = 0; i < members_count; ++i)
+               if (mgm->qp[i] == cpu_to_be32(qp->qpn))
+                       loc = i;
+
+       if (loc == -1) {
+               mlx4_err(dev, "QP %06x not found in MGM\n", qp->qpn);
+               err = -EINVAL;
+               goto out;
+       }
+
+
+       mgm->members_count = cpu_to_be32(--members_count);
+       mgm->qp[loc]       = mgm->qp[i - 1];
+       mgm->qp[i - 1]     = 0;
+
+       err = mlx4_WRITE_MCG(dev, index, mailbox);
+       if (err)
+               goto out;
+
+       if (i != 1)
+               goto out;
+
+       if (prev == -1) {
+               /* Remove entry from MGM */
+               int amgm_index = be32_to_cpu(mgm->next_gid_index) >> 6;
+               if (amgm_index) {
+                       err = mlx4_READ_MCG(dev, amgm_index, mailbox);
+                       if (err)
+                               goto out;
+               } else
+                       memset(mgm->gid, 0, 16);
+
+               err = mlx4_WRITE_MCG(dev, index, mailbox);
+               if (err)
+                       goto out;
+
+               if (amgm_index) {
+                       if (amgm_index < dev->caps.num_mgms)
+                               mlx4_warn(dev, "MGM entry %d had AMGM index %d < %d",
+                                         index, amgm_index, dev->caps.num_mgms);
+                       else
+                               mlx4_bitmap_free(&priv->mcg_table.bitmap,
+                                                amgm_index - dev->caps.num_mgms);
+               }
+       } else {
+               /* Remove entry from AMGM */
+               int cur_next_index = be32_to_cpu(mgm->next_gid_index) >> 6;
+               err = mlx4_READ_MCG(dev, prev, mailbox);
+               if (err)
+                       goto out;
+
+               mgm->next_gid_index = cpu_to_be32(cur_next_index << 6);
+
+               err = mlx4_WRITE_MCG(dev, prev, mailbox);
+               if (err)
+                       goto out;
+
+               if (index < dev->caps.num_mgms)
+                       mlx4_warn(dev, "entry %d had next AMGM index %d < %d",
+                                 prev, index, dev->caps.num_mgms);
+               else
+                       mlx4_bitmap_free(&priv->mcg_table.bitmap,
+                                        index - dev->caps.num_mgms);
+       }
+
+out:
+       mutex_unlock(&priv->mcg_table.mutex);
+
+       mlx4_free_cmd_mailbox(dev, mailbox);
+       return err;
+}
+EXPORT_SYMBOL_GPL(mlx4_multicast_detach);
